2. Safety Information
- Electrical Safety: Always disconnect power at the circuit breaker before installing, servicing, or cleaning this fixture. Ensure all wiring connections are secure and comply with local electrical codes. If you are unsure about wiring, consult a qualified electrician.
- Outdoor Use: This fixture is designed for outdoor use and is waterproof (IP65 rated). However, ensure all connections are properly sealed to prevent water ingress.
- Bulb Compatibility: Use only E26 base bulbs with a maximum wattage of 40W. Compatible bulb types include Incandescent, CFL, Halogen, and LED.
- Handling: Handle glass components with care to prevent breakage.

5. Setup and Installation
Follow these steps to assemble and install your outdoor column light. It is recommended to watch the assembly video for visual guidance.
5.1 Assembly Steps
- Unpack Components: Carefully remove all parts from the packaging.
- Insert Glass Panels: Gently slide each of the four glass panels into the designated slots within the lamp's main frame. Ensure they are seated securely.
- Secure Glass Panels: The video demonstrates securing the glass panels by pressing them into place within the frame's grooves.
- Attach Top Cover: Place the top cover onto the assembled frame, aligning it properly.
- Secure Top Cover: Use the provided screws to fasten the top cover to the main frame.
5.2 Electrical Connection and Mounting
- Power Disconnection: Before making any electrical connections, ensure the power supply to the installation area is turned off at the circuit breaker.
- Wiring: Connect the fixture's wires to your household electrical wiring according to local electrical codes. Typically, this involves connecting live, neutral, and ground wires. If you are not comfortable with electrical wiring, please consult a licensed electrician.
- Mounting: Secure the base of the lamp fixture to your desired outdoor column, post, or flat surface using appropriate mounting hardware (not explicitly detailed in the video, but standard for such fixtures). Ensure the mounting surface is stable and can support the weight of the fixture.
- Seal Connections: For outdoor installations, ensure all electrical connections and mounting points are properly sealed to prevent water intrusion, maintaining the IP65 waterproof rating.
- Install Bulb: Screw an E26 base bulb (max 40W) into the lamp holder.
- Restore Power: Once installation is complete and all connections are secure, restore power at the circuit breaker.

7. Maintenance
- Cleaning: To clean the fixture, first disconnect power. Wipe the exterior with a soft, damp cloth. Avoid using abrasive cleaners or solvents that could damage the finish or glass.
- Bulb Replacement:
- Disconnect power at the circuit breaker.
- Carefully remove the top cover or access the bulb compartment (may require unscrewing the top cover).
- Unscrew the old E26 bulb and replace it with a new E26 bulb (max 40W).
- Reattach the top cover securely.
- Restore power.
- Inspection: Periodically inspect the fixture for any signs of wear, damage, or loose connections. Address any issues promptly to ensure safe operation.

8. Troubleshooting
| Problem | Possible Cause | Solution |
|---|---|---|
| Light does not turn on. | No power to the fixture. Bulb is faulty or loose. Incorrect wiring. | Check circuit breaker and wall switch. Ensure bulb is screwed in tightly; replace if necessary. Verify wiring connections (consult electrician if needed). |
| Light flickers. | Loose bulb connection. Faulty bulb. Unstable power supply. | Tighten bulb. Replace bulb. Consult electrician to check power supply. |
| Water inside the fixture. | Improper sealing during installation. Damaged glass or seals. | Ensure all seals and connections are watertight. Inspect glass panels and seals for damage; replace if necessary. |
